Please write a program that can identify a value's characteristic based on ASCII table. It must identify:

  1. 0-9 is a digit
  2. A-Z is a capital character
  3. a-z is a small character
  4. Besides those conditions, it shows '%c is unknown'.
     

Kindly use the given template to finish the task. Be advised that your outputs must be exactly the same as the shown outputs below.

Example(Template)

#include <stdio.h>
#include <stdlib.h>

/* run this program using the console pauser or add your own getch, system("pause") or input loop */

int main(int argc, char *argv[]) {
	char a;
	printf("Define:\n");
	scanf("%c",&a);
	
// Your condition starts from here
	
	return 0;
}

 

Input#1

Define:
6

Output#1

6 is a digit

 

Input#2

Define:
A

Output#2

A is a capital character

 

Input#3

Define:
f

Output#3

f is a small character

 

Input#4

Define:
/

Output#4

/ is unknown

 

Suggestion

It's time to use your favourite table: ASCII
